The Newest Way To Date?


Have you ever sat down next to a cute guy on a bus and wished you had asked for his number? Or maybe you have seen someone you’d like to get to know better across a crowded bar but once you got the courage to go over and say hi, they had left.

Thankfully, there is a way to make sure you don’t miss your fate!

Regarded, a new website and iPhone app, offers romantics the opportunity to find, flirt, date, fall in love with or befriend someone they have spotted.

Regarded gives people the opportunity to follow up on a stolen glance, smile or friendly chat that was cut short. Users simply log in to Regarded, describe the scenario, time and place and, if the other person does the same, they can connect!

"We have all experienced being 'regarded', be it a smile on the street or a conversation on the train that was over too soon, leaving us wondering what might have been,” says founder Gavin McCormack. “My own experiences and countless stories from friends made me think it must be happening to lots of people and from that came the idea.”

The Regarded app and website are designed to be fast and simple to use. Key features include using Google maps to easily find locations, bookmarking favourite places and direct messaging.
